Anniversary Mark Usage Guidelines
IEEE is celebrating its 125th Anniversary in 2009. Help commemorate this accomplishment by using the 125th Anniversary Mark, in place of the IEEE Master Brand, on materials created for 2009.
Using the Anniversary Mark will create a cohesive brand image and ensure that all IEEE efforts are aligned together.

When and how to use the 125th Anniversary Mark
The 125th Anniversary Mark can be used on all materials created for 2009, including, but not limited to, publications, conference materials, sales collateral, membership materials and any other printed or electronic materials.
